Washington Registered Agent Requirements
To manage a business in Washington, it is mandatory to appoint a designated agent. This entity or business must have a physical location within the area, which is referred to as the registered office. P.O. mailboxes are in no case permitted as official addresses. The designated agent is accountable for handling important legal notices, including service of process notices and government communications, ensuring that the entity is informed of any lawsuits or regulatory obligations.
In Washington, the designated agent can be a resident individual or a company authorized to carry out activities within the region. If a business appoints a designated agent that is an person, that person must be at least of legal age and have a physical presence in Washington. This requirement reinforces the need of having a informed representative for the business, as they play a critical role in legal and compliance matters.

Pricing and Fees of Washington Registered Agents
While looking at a registered agent for your company in Washington, knowing the associated charges and costs is crucial for effective budgeting. The costs for registered agents in Washington can differ widely based on the range of features they deliver. Generally, you could see that fundamental services begin around $50 to one hundred dollars per year. However, supplemental options, such as mail forwarding or compliance support, can boost this cost. It’s common to see plans that package these services for an all-inclusive better price.

Altering One's Registered Agent in the State of Washington
Changing your registered agent in Washington is the necessary process for ensuring compliance with state regulations. If you opt to switch agents, be it for ease or enhanced service, it is crucial to complete the proper procedure. Begin by choosing a new registered agent who meets Washington's requirements, making sure they have a physical address in Washington and are accessible during business hours.
Once you have picked a new agent, you will need to turn in the correct forms with the Washington Secretary of State. This typically involves submitting a Change of Registered Agent form and paying the associated fees. Additionally, inform your former registered agent of your decision to change, as they can assist with the transition and ensure that any unresolved documents are properly forwarded.
Following submitting the necessary documents, it is crucial to verify that the change has been processed. You can verify this by consulting with the Secretary of State's office or through their web-based system. Keeping accurate records of your agent change is essential for compliance and can assist avoid any issues in get significant legal documents in the future.
